Women's Swim & Dive Opens Season at New Hampshire

Black Bears score four individual victories, relay win

Durham, N.H. -- The University of Maine women's swimming & diving team opened its 2021 spring competition on Saturday afternoon at New Hampshire. The Black Bears dropped their season opening meet by a final score of 170-111.

The Black Bear scored four individual wins and a victory in the 200 freestyle relay during Saturday's competition.

Caroline Hargraves found the podium three times, including scoring a victory in the 200 IM with a winning time of 2:13.88. Strolic was the runner-up in the 100 yard backstroke at 1:01.67 and placed third in the 200 yard breaststroke, touching the wall in 2:26.00.

Cam Hargraves also picked up an individual win, touching the wall first in the 100 fly with a time of 1:01.64. Hargraves also scored a third place finish in the 50 yard freestyle sprint at 25.69. In her debut meet, Aubrey St. Pierre registered a pair of third place showings. St. Pierre placed third in the 100 yard breaststroke (1:07.78) and the 200 yard IM (2:26.57).

Emily Ketch was the runner-up in the 100 yard butterfly with a time of 1:04.95 while Syd Loper came in second in the 200 yard IM, touching the wall at 2:19.45. Loper also added a third place showing in the 200 backstroke with a final time of 2:19.09.

Maggie White paced Maine in the distance events, finishing third in the 1000 freestyle (10:52.92) while checking in fourth in the 500 freestyle (5:25.45). Morgan Oehler placed third in the 200 yard freestyle at 2:02.48 and scored a fourth place finish in the 100 free at 56.33.

On the board, PhilAnn Dixon took the gold in both the 1-meter and 3-meter events with scores of 249.90 and 236.32, respectively.

The team of Delaney Willey, Hargraves, Oehler, and Jennifer Prior won the 200 freestyle relay event with a winning time of 1:42.86. Strolic, St. Pierre, Hargraves, and Willey led Maine in the 200 yard medley relay with a third place finish at 1:52.00.

The Black Bears return to action on March 14 when they travel to Vermont for an America East showdown set to begin at noon.
